Refine this word faster
Motor vehicle
noun
Definitions
Noun
- 1 Any land-based means of transportation in the form of a machine that operates primarily through a motor to provide power to rotate the tires.
- 2 a self-propelled wheeled vehicle that does not run on rails wordnet
See also for "motor vehicle"
Next best steps
Mini challenge
Unscramble this word: motorvehicle